If you have ever wondered which camera models are used by pro photographers, here is an interesting figure for you. Just recently news agency Reuters published the ranking of their “2012 photos of the year”.  Along with the images comes EXIF data like camera model, lens, shutter speed etc. Users from the website reddit aggregated this information and created very nice graphs that illustrate the data in a very user friendly way. You will be surprised by some of the outcomes, others are not really unexpected. Of course one needs to mention that press agencies can have a favorite brand of their equipment, one ecosystem is just easier for the photographers, as a user mentions on reddit. So the rather pro Canon outcome could be a sign of Reuters preferring this brand. Nevertheless all the other data should work fine. What are your experiences? Please share them!

Is this the beginning of a new era? With all the amazing photo applications on smartphones, "normal" cameras are risking of falling behind. Apps enhance the photographer with tools like editing, sharing, geo-targeting and more. First this seemed to be only nice for the amateur but it is for sure something we will see also in pro equipment soon. There is this rumor going on about Nikon working on an Android powered compact camera, sources report that the camera will run on version 2.3 Gingerbread and the body will be available in black and white. The camera will come with a 12x lens, Wi-Fi, GPS and of course HD recording capabilities. The expected launch date is August 22nd 2012. Update: The camera was introduced on 22 August and will be available end September 2012. Here are some leaked screenshots. ]]>
